Solar Energy Analysis for Mcveytown, PA

Solar Radiation Data in Mcveytown

Based on historical Mcveytown, PA data, solar panels that are tilted towards the equator at an angle equal to the latitude will produce the maximum solar energy output in Mcveytown. [1]

Mcveytown has an average monthly Global Horizontal Irradiance (GHI) of 3.84 kilowatt hours per square meter per day (kWh/m2/day), which is approximately 6% greater than the average monthly Direct Normal Irradiance (DNI) of 3.62 kWh/m2/day. [1]

Solar installations in Mcveytown that are always titled at the latitude of Mcveytown (Average Tilt at Latitude or ATaL) average 4.43 kWh/m2/day, or about 15% greater than the average monthly GHI of 3.84 kWh/m2/day and approximately 22% greater than the average monthly DNI of 3.62 kWh/m2/day. [1]

Solar Energy Glossary

Global Horizontal Irradiance (GHI)

Global Horizontal Irradiance: The total amount of solar radiation that is received per unit area by a surface that is always positioned in a horizontal manner.

Direct Normal Irradiance (DNI)

Direct Normal Irradiance: The total amount of solar radiation received per unit area by a surface that is always perpendicular to the sun rays that come in a straight line from the direction of the sun at its current position in the sky.

Average Tilt at Latitude (ATaL)

Average Tilt at Latitude: The total amount of solar radiation received per unit area by a surface that is tilted toward the equator at an angle equal to the current latitude. ATaL will often produce the optimum energy output.

Solar Radiation Analysis for Mcveytown, PA

Solar Radiation Data in Mcveytown

Mcveytown, PA has a average annual solar radiation value of 4.58 kilowatt hours per square meter per day (kWh/m2/day). [1]

The month with the highest historical solar radition values in Mcveytown is July with an average of 5.65 kWh/m2/day, followed by August at 5.42 kWh/m2/day and September at 5.39 kWh/m2/day. [1]

The three months that historically average the lowest average solar radiation levels in Mcveytown (Pennsylvania) are December with an average of 2.76 kWh/m2/day, followed by January with an average of 3.21 kWh/m2/day and November at 3.88 kWh/m2/day. [1]

Solar Output Analysis for Mcveytown, PA

Solar Radiation Data in Mcveytown

Mcveytown (PA) has a average annual solar AC output value of 5088.24 kilowatt hours (AC). [2]

The month with the highest historical solar power output in Mcveytown is July with an average of 504.29 kWhac, followed by August at 491.56 kWhac and May at 488.1 kWhac. [2]

The three months that historically average the lowest average solar output levels in Mcveytown (Pennsylvania) are December with an average of 277.47 kWhac, followed by January with an average of 325.3 kWhac and February at 358.46 kWhac. [2]
